When it comes to buying a house, the expectations of foreign buyers often differ significantly from those of Italian sellers, especially regarding the inclusion of furniture. In many countries, particularly in Northern Europe or the United States, furniture is often part of the sale price of a home. However, in Italy, the situation is different, which can surprise those unfamiliar with this dynamic.

Expectations of Foreign Buyers


In many foreign markets, homes are often sold fully furnished, ready for immediate occupancy. This practice is culturally and practically motivated, aiming to expedite transactions and make the moving process easier for buyers. In these markets, furniture is seen as an extension of the property, and its value is included in the overall sale price.

In Italy, however, this practice is uncommon, and furniture is treated as a separate element from the property itself.

 Why Furniture Isn’t Included in Italy


There are several reasons why, in Italian real estate culture, furniture is not typically part of the sale:

1. Legal and Tax Aspects: In Italy, furniture is considered movable property (beni mobili), separate from the property itself. Real estate transactions only involve the immovable property (bene immobile), meaning that unless explicitly agreed upon, the furniture is not included in the sale.

2. Separate Valuation: Unlike the property, furniture is not subject to the same rigorous market valuation. Its value is subjective, depending on style, wear, and personal taste, making it difficult to assign a standard price within the sale of a home.

3. Cultural Tradition: Many Italian homeowners prefer to take their furniture with them when selling a home, often for sentimental reasons. Furniture is seen as a personal possession, carefully selected for a specific space, and is often viewed as part of the owner's identity, making it less likely to be included in the sale.

 How to Approach the Furniture Issue During a Sale


If a foreign buyer wishes to include the furniture in the purchase, it’s important to address this issue early in the negotiation process. Some helpful tips include:

- Agree on a List of Furniture: If you want certain pieces of furniture to remain in the home, it’s essential to clearly define which items will be included. These details should be discussed with the real estate agent and included in the purchase agreement to avoid misunderstandings.

- Separate Negotiation: In Italy, it’s common to negotiate furniture as an optional add-on to the property sale. This means that, in addition to the property price, an additional cost is agreed upon for the furniture, based on a mutual agreement between the parties.

- Furniture Valuation: If furniture is to be included, it’s important to make a realistic assessment of its value. High-end or designer furniture can significantly affect the overall cost of the transaction. Consulting a property or furniture appraiser can help accurately determine the value of the items.

Flexibility in the Italian Market


Despite the cultural difference, the Italian real estate market is becoming increasingly flexible, especially in areas with a high demand from foreign buyers. In tourist regions or historical cities where international buyers are more common, Italian sellers are becoming more open to negotiating the inclusion of furniture to facilitate the sale.
